Michael Michael Malesky serves as an Assistant Professor of Teaching in the Health and Physical Education department at Wayne State University, specializing in Kinesiology education through courses including Lifespan Growth and Development, Motor Learning and Control, and Anatomical and Physiological Bases of Physical Activity.
His academic credentials include:
- B.A. in Kinesiology from the University of Michigan, Ann Arbor
- Master of Education in Health Education from Wayne State University, Detroit
Dr. Malesky's research concentrates on critical public health domains such as Healthy Aging interventions, Food security policy implications, evidence-based Nutrition Education frameworks, and physiological mechanisms of Muscle wasting diseases. His interdisciplinary approach bridges kinesiology with community health challenges across demographic spectra, emphasizing practical applications for vulnerable populations.
